#204db2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#204db2 is composed of 12.5% red, 30.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82% cyan, 56.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 41.2%. #204db2 color hex could be obtained by blending #409aff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#204db2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#204db2 has RGB values of R:32, G:77,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 2117042.

Shades and Tints of #204db2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050c is the darkest color, while #fafb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#204db2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696969 is the less saturated color, while #0844ca is the most saturated one.
